What Exactly is the Goethe-Zertifikat B2?

The Goethe-Zertifikat B2 is the 4th level credentials in the six-level scale of competence specified by the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). This framework, internationally recognized, sets the requirement for explaining language capability. At the B2 level, a language learner is considered to have actually reached Vantage level, representing a capability to comprehend the essences of complicated texts on both concrete and abstract topics, including technical discussions in their field of expertise. They can also communicate with a degree of fluency and spontaneity that makes regular interaction with native speakers rather possible without strain for either celebration. Moreover, B2 level speakers can produce clear, detailed text on a wide variety of subjects and describe a perspective on a topical concern offering the advantages and downsides of different options.

In essence, the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 accredits that you possess a strong intermediate to upper-intermediate level of German, enabling you to browse a large range of situations in German-speaking environments efficiently. It's a testament to your ability to utilize the language not just in simple, daily circumstances, but also in more complex and nuanced contexts.

Deconstructing the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 Exam:

The Goethe-Zertifikat B2 exam is designed to evaluate your German language proficiency throughout 4 essential ability locations, mirroring real-life language use: Reading, Writing, Listening, and Speaking. Each module is separately assessed, guaranteeing a holistic examination of your language proficiencies. Let's break down each section:

Reading (Lesen): This module evaluates your capability to comprehend numerous kinds of written German. You will come across texts such as articles, reports, commentaries, and advertisements. The tasks generally consist of:
Global Understanding: Identifying the essence or overall subject of a text.Detailed Understanding: Comprehending particular information, viewpoints, and arguments within a text.Selective Understanding: Locating particular info needed to answer a question.Lexical and Grammatical Understanding: Understanding vocabulary and grammatical structures in context.
This area usually makes up multiple-choice concerns, matching tasks, and gap-fill exercises and lasts roughly 65 minutes.

Composing (Schreiben): This module examines your ability to produce clear, coherent, and efficient written German. You will be asked to complete 2 jobs:
Task 1: Writing a formal or semi-formal letter or email based upon an offered timely. This might include expressing viewpoints, making demands, or reporting on events.Task 2: Writing a longer piece of text, such as an essay, commentary, or report, on an offered topic. This requires you to present arguments, reveal opinions, and structure your thoughts logically.
The composing module is developed to examine your grammar, vocabulary, coherence, and ability to resolve the timely effectively and lasts around 75 minutes.

Listening (Hören): This section examines your ability to understand spoken German in different contexts. You will listen to various audio recordings, such as discussions, interviews, announcements, and radio broadcasts. Tasks might include:
Global Understanding: Identifying the main topic of a recording.Detailed Understanding: Answering specific questions about info presented in the audio.Selective Understanding: Extracting specific information from the recording.
The listening module utilizes multiple-choice questions, true/false declarations, and gap-fill workouts and lasts roughly 40 minutes.

Speaking (Sprechen): This module evaluates your ability to interact effectively in spoken German in various interactive scenarios. It is typically performed as a paired or individual exam and is divided into 3 parts:
Part 1: Getting to understand each other (Kontakte knüpfen): A quick introductory conversation with the examiner or partner, involving exchanging personal info and taking part in table talk.Part 2: Presentation (Präsentation): You will be asked to present a brief presentation on an offered topic, expressing your viewpoint and elaborating on your perspective.Part 3: Discussion (Diskussion): You will engage in a conversation with the examiner or your partner about an offered topic, expressing opinions, agreeing or disagreeing, and proposing options.
The speaking module is created to evaluate your fluency, pronunciation, vocabulary, grammar, and interactive interaction abilities and lasts roughly 15 minutes (for a paired exam, it's about 20 minutes).

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about the Goethe-Zertifikat B2

Q: What level is the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 in the CEFR?A: The Goethe-Zertifikat B2 represents the B2 level (Vantage level) in the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R).

Q: Is the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 recognized worldwide?A: Yes, the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 is worldwide acknowledged by companies, universities, and government companies worldwide as evidence of intermediate to upper-intermediate German language abilities.

Q: How long is the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 legitimate?A: The Goethe-Zertifikat B2, like other Goethe-Institut language certificates, does not have an expiration date. It stays an irreversible record of your language efficiency.

Q: How do I sign up for the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 exam?A: You can register for the exam at an authorized Goethe-Institut exam center. Discover a center near you on the Goethe-Institut site and inspect their registration procedures and due dates.

Q: What takes place if I fail a module in the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 exam?A: To pass the Goethe-Zertifikat B2, you need to pass all four modules (Reading, Writing, Listening, and Speaking). If you fail one or more modules, you usually need to retake just the stopped working modules, not the entire exam. Examine the particular regulations of your exam center.

Q: Are there any prerequisites for taking the B2 exam?A: There are no official prerequisites for taking the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 exam. However, it is suggested to have reached a solid B1 level of German before trying the B2 exam. The Goethe-Institut recommends around 600-750 hours of German lessons prior to taking the B2 exam, however this is just a guideline.

Q: How much does the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 exam expense?A: The exam charge varies depending upon the exam center and location. Check the site of your selected Goethe-Institut exam center for the current cost.

Q: How long does it take to get the results of the Goethe-Zertifikat B2 exam?A: The time it takes to get your results can differ, but it is usually around 4-6 weeks after the exam date. Consult your exam center for particular info relating to outcome release dates.
